Prayer and Advocacy: A Miraculous Combination

Collaboration on the sidewalk is critical to saving lives. Whether it’s with a local 40 Days for Life vigil, a pregnancy resource center, or a post-abortion care ministry, these connections ensure the women we serve are greeted with God’s love and support no matter the circumstances.

One amazing story of such a partnership was shared with us by Memphis Coalition for Life — an organization committed to uniting local churches, Christian organizations, and pregnancy help centers in prayer, fasting, and sidewalk outreach to end abortion in their community. To help realize that mission, the Coalition invited Sidewalk Advocates for Life to train their team in effective sidewalk advocacy. One of their trained Sidewalk Advocates was blessed to use these tools in her walk with an abortion-vulnerable mom from the moment she chose life until her baby was born. A year later, the Advocate shared …

I recently received the picture on the left from a sweet mother that I have kept in contact with. It has been 1 year since I met the mother for the very first time at Planned Parenthood. She was being prepped for an abortion when her fiancée decided to go inside the facility to try to stop her from going through with it. We now see the fruit of this crisis intervention.

Her sweet little girl continues to give me so much joy and hope. She is a blessing to her mother too – as no one else can be.

What a unique creation of God. Can’t think of anything more beautiful than that! 

Submitted by Sidewalk Advocates for Life-Memphis (program operated in partnership with Memphis Coalition for Life)

Facilities closed: 

The permanent closure of an abortion or abortion-referral facility that had a Sidewalk Advocates for Life presence.

Workers who quit: 

An abortion worker who was influenced by prayer and sidewalk advocacy to leave the business. We refer all workers to And Then There Were None, a ministry that assists abortion workers in transitioning out of the industry.

 

Hopeful saves: 

A “hopeful save” is recorded when a pregnant woman leaves the abortion/abortion-referral facility still pregnant to “think about it,” armed with life-affirming literature and a referral to the local pregnancy resource center

 

Babies saved: 

A baby is recorded as a “save” when a pregnant woman accepts our offer of help at the local pregnancy resource center (PRC), verbally shares that she has chosen life, or gives us very clear signs that she has chosen life.
